Honeycomb LED home garage lights, also known as hex lights, are lighting fixtures arranged in a hexagonal grid pattern, resembling a honeycomb. Their sleek geometric design doesn’t just look cool—it serves a purpose. These fixtures are usually installed on ceilings or walls to flood the space with uniform, shadow-free, bright white light.
Most garages are lit with a single overhead bulb or a couple of fluorescent tubes. The result? Dim corners, uneven lighting, and hard-to-see spots. Honeycomb LED lights for garage detailing zone change that completely.
They provide even light distribution, meaning no dark patches or harsh glares.
The bright white color temperature (typically around 6000K) mimics daylight, which is ideal for seeing details clearly—whether you’re waxing a car or finding a dropped screw.
This balance in lighting instantly gives your garage a cleaner, more professional feel.

To truly unlock the showroom-clean look, placement matters. Here’s how you can make the most of honeycomb LED light for ceiling car workshop detailing in your garage:
Ceiling Installations
The most popular choice is installing the lights on the ceiling. A full or partial honeycomb grid across the ceiling provides uniform top-down lighting—ideal for illuminating your entire workspace. Center the pattern above your car for maximum impact, or span the entire ceiling if you want that high-end showroom feel wall to wall.
Wall Accents
Adding honeycomb lights for workshop lighting design vertically on walls—especially behind workbenches or near storage areas—gives your garage a striking, studio-style aesthetic. Wall-mounted lights also help minimize shadows that overhead lighting might miss.
Above Work Zones
If you have a detailing bay, tool wall, or washing area, install honeycomb lights for wash car at home directly overhead or adjacent. The bright, even light will not only help you work more accurately, but also keep those areas looking ultra-clean and professional.
Another benefit? Honeycomb car maintenance lights are highly customizable.
Modular Designs: You can scale the size to fit a compact one-car garage or a large three-bay workshop.
Color Options: While crisp white light is best for clarity, some kits offer color-changing RGB features that allow you to switch up the mood or match a specific theme.
Dimmable Features: Some systems allow brightness adjustment, so you can fine-tune the lighting intensity depending on the task—brighter for detailing, softer for hanging out.
